He is Risen

“He is not here; for He is risen, as He said.” – Matthew 28:6a

If you knew you only had a few weeks left with the people you loved, you would make the time spent with them count. Jesus did. His message of love and salvation were interwoven into the very fabric of his life, never more so than in his final days on earth. From the glory-filled transfiguration and entry to Jerusalem to the crushing blow of crucifixion, to the irrefutable hope found in the empty grave, these defining events echo through the halls of history as the most pivotal moments in eternity.

This bible study outlines essential points in each event that will prove invaluable to believers who want to grow deeper in their relationship with their Savior, as well as give you important insights that will help you share your faith effectively with the people you want to reach. It is a foundational teaching that will establish the core truths you need to anchor you in life.

Our faith hinges on the validity of Christ’s resurrection and with it, the power to live victoriously here on earth. Learn more about the last few days of Jesus’ life, the questions surrounding his death, and the reasons for our hope.

Topics include:

  • Reasons for Hope
  • The Triumphal Entry
  • At the Foot of the Cross
  • The Case of the Missing Body

Rev. Mark Rae is the Executive Director of Grace Center for Spiritual Development (GCSD). Mark Rae holds an MA degree in Biblical Studies from Dallas Theological Seminary and a Master of Divinity degree from Grace School of Theology. He spent half of his career in sales and marketing. Mark spent the rest in church and parachurch ministries as an Associate Pastor, COO of an evangelistic ministry, Executive Director of a discipleship ministry, and Lead Minister.  He currently serves as Vice President of Community Development with Grace School of Theology. In addition, Mark is also the Executive Director of Grace Center for Spiritual Development (GCSD). He is married to Melissa, and they have two grown children, Ryan and Sean, and five grandchildren.
